What Year Did FMO Open Their IPO?

FMO, also known as the Netherlands Development Finance Company, is a Dutch development bank that focuses on stimulating sustainable private sector development in developing countries. It provides financing to businesses and projects that contribute to economic growth, job creation, and social and environmental sustainability. The bank plays a crucial role in supporting entrepreneurship, promoting a sustainable future, and reducing poverty in developing countries.
